Librarius
A Librarius or Librarium is the command and communications centre of a Space Marine Chapter's fortress-monastery, and the repository for centuries of wisdom and history, culled from the reports, treatises and memoirs of the chapter's greatest warriors and finest minds.[7]
A Librarius also toponymically refers to the organisation of Librarians within a Space Marine Chapter's organisational structure.[7]
Most of the servants who work in the Librarius are psykers - those who are full battle-brothers of the chapter are known as Librarians. Librarians hold a functionary rank, describing their role as well as their position. The four ranks of Librarian, in ascending order of importance, are Lexicanium, Codicier, Epistolary and Chief Librarian. Within the Librarius, Lexicaniums are charged with writing down reports of historical events, while Codiciers scrutinise these entries before adding them to the Chapter archives. Epistolaries are one rank higher than Codiciers, and there is usually one Chief Librarian that commands the whole Librarius. Librarians can also enter battle, ready to support their brothers with a range of psychic attacks and defences.[7]}
In the deepest bowels of a Librarius lie the Chapter archives, where many forbidden and dangerous secrets and lore often are kept.[3][7] Within certain chapter fortresses, the Librarius serves as the control centre for the base's defence systems.[1]
Notable Librariuses
- The Library of Ptolemy, within the Ultramarines' Fortress of Hera.
- The Sanctum Sanctorum, within the Grey Knights Citadel of Titan.[5]
- The Librarius of the Exorcists Fortress-Monastery of Banish is said to be the greatest repository of knowledge within its Segmentum.[4]
- The Ayanga (the Lightning Tower), within the White Scars' Quan Zhou.
